Lines Matching refs:_req
427 net2280_free_request (struct usb_ep *_ep, struct usb_request *_req)
433 if (!_ep || !_req)
436 req = container_of (_req, struct net2280_request, req);
827 net2280_queue (struct usb_ep *_ep, struct usb_request *_req, gfp_t gfp_flags)
837 req = container_of (_req, struct net2280_request, req);
838 if (!_req || !_req->complete || !_req->buf
841 if (_req->length > (~0 & DMA_BYTE_COUNT_MASK))
851 if (ep->dma && _req->length == 0)
858 ret = usb_gadget_map_request(&dev->gadget, _req,
866 _ep->name, _req, _req->length, _req->buf);
871 _req->status = -EINPROGRESS;
872 _req->actual = 0;
881 if (ep->num == 0 && _req->length == 0) {
890 write_fifo (ep, _req);
897 /* note: _req->short_not_ok is
900 * _req->status doesn't change for
901 * short reads (only _req->actual)
1111 static int net2280_dequeue (struct usb_ep *_ep, struct usb_request *_req)
1120 if (!_ep || (!ep->desc && ep->num != 0) || !_req)
1138 if (&req->req == _req)
1141 if (&req->req != _req) {
1150 _req->status = -ECONNRESET;